  1. Turn the steering wheel so that the vehicle's wheels are pointing straight ahead.
  2. Turn OFF the ignition.
  3. Remove the key from the ignition switch.
  4. Important: With the AIR BAG Fuse removed and the ignition switch in the RUN position, the AIR BAG warning lamp illuminates. This is normal operation and does not indicate an SIR system malfunction.

  5. Remove the AIR BAG Fuse from the IP fuse block.
  6. Remove the sound insulator (if equipped). Refer to Instrument Panel Insulator Replacement in Instrument Panel, Gauges and Console.

  7. Object Number: 189080  Size: SH
  8. Remove the Connector Position Assurance (CPA) from the driver yellow 2-way connector (1) located at the base of the steering column.
  9. Disconnect the driver yellow 2-way connector (1) located at the base of the steering column.

  10. Object Number: 189085  Size: SH
  11. Remove the instrument panel extension. Refer to Instrument Panel Extension Replacement in Instrument Panel, Gauges and Console.
  12. Remove the Connector Position Assurance (CPA) (2) from the passenger yellow 2-way connector (1) located under the instrument panel extension.
  13. Disconnect the passenger yellow 2-way connector (1) located under the instrument panel extension.
